Content Creation Ideas
To align with the brand and have the potential to go viral, consider the following content topics and ideas:
- Back-to-School Tips and Hacks: Create content that provides practical advice for parents preparing their children for school, including organization tips, lunchbox ideas, and morning routines.
- Teacher Gift Guides: Develop posts or videos showcasing unique and thoughtful gift ideas for teachers, which can be shared around key times like the start of the school year or holidays.
- Toddler Activities and Learning: Share engaging and educational activities for toddlers that parents can do at home, highlighting any products that support these activities.
- Motherhood Stories and Support: Encourage influencers to share personal stories about their motherhood journey, creating a sense of community and support among their followers.
- Product Reviews and Giveaways: Partner with influencers to review your products and host giveaways, increasing engagement and visibility.
